## Deployment

The Lodestone fleet fuel-usage report runs nightly on the batch pool in the Verdane cluster. Deploys go through the standard pipeline; the job picks up a new image on its next scheduled run, so no restart is needed. If a run fails, rerun it manually with the same date window — the job is idempotent. Before rerunning, confirm the active configuration matches what follows below.

settings of fahof-yagag:
druath:
  pin: 9672
  metrics_host: metrics.druath.tolvaqlabs.internal
  tenant: gormir
  seal: seal_873ba94a

**Action item (P2):** The undo/redo stack in the Plottervane diagram editor was serializing full document snapshots, including fields a user may not have permission to view after a role change. So yes, hitting undo could resurrect redacted content — not great. We've scoped a fix to re-check ACLs on every restore, but the history persistence layer needs a proper security review before we call this closed. Tomas volunteered to pair on the threat model next sprint. The draft review notes live on the internal page here.

wiki page, hawip-bafog: https://jira.qorvellabs.internal/browse/pages/display/display/2fef

## Authentication

Hey plugin folks — Sweepwort (our stale-branch cleanup bot) won't talk to your plugin unless you authenticate first. Every hook call into the Sweepwort core must carry a token; unauthenticated calls get dropped silently, which is a classic gotcha. Scopes are read-only by default, so request write scope explicitly if your plugin deletes branches. For local development against the sandbox, authenticate with the key below.

API key for bageg-kajef: vxb2-ss

Heads up, plugin folks: the Bramblehook build is moving to our hermetic build system, Kilnbox, next sprint. Anything that reaches out to the network at build time will break, full stop. Vendor your deps, declare your toolchains, and stop reading env vars nobody blessed. We'll run a shadow build for two weeks so you can compare outputs before the cutover. Migration checklist, common gotchas, and the escalation path all live on the internal page linked below.

wiki page, bawig-yawep: https://jenkins.nelvrotech.local/ticket/build/projects/view/view/pages/view/a285c2b5588ad4f337d9b5f2